Understanding the Multiplier and Probability

The multiplier in crash games isn’t random; it’s determined by an algorithm designed to create a sense of unpredictability while maintaining a statistically defined return to player (RTP). While the exact algorithm is proprietary to each platform, the fundamental principle remains the same: the longer the multiplier climbs, the lower the probability of it continuing to rise. This inherent risk-reward relationship is the essence of the game. Players must assess their risk tolerance and adjust their strategies accordingly. Some prefer to cash out early with small, consistent profits, while others gamble for larger multipliers, accepting a higher chance of losing their stake. A key element to successful play is recognizing that past crashes do not influence future outcomes – each round is independent.

The Role of Random Number Generators (RNGs)

Central to the fairness and unpredictability of crash games is the use of Random Number Generators (RNGs). These algorithms produce a sequence of numbers that appear random, but are in fact deterministically generated. Reputable platforms like crash-casinos-uk.co.uk employ certified RNGs that are regularly audited by independent testing agencies to ensure fairness and transparency. These audits verify that the RNG is producing truly random results and that the RTP is consistent with advertised values. Without a properly functioning and audited RNG, the integrity of the game would be compromised, making it susceptible to manipulation.

Developing Effective Cash-Out Strategies

A successful approach to crash games isn’t about predicting the exact moment of the crash, which is impossible; it’s about implementing a disciplined cash-out strategy. Various techniques can be employed, each with its own strengths and weaknesses. One common strategy is the ‘fixed multiplier’ approach, where players consistently cash out at a predetermined multiplier, such as 1.5x or 2x. This strategy prioritizes consistency and minimizes risk, but it also limits potential profits. Another popular tactic is the ‘martingale’ system, which involves doubling the bet after each loss, with the goal of recovering previous losses and securing a small profit. However, the martingale system is inherently risky, as it requires a large bankroll and can lead to significant losses if a losing streak persists.

The Psychology of Crash Games and Risk Management

The appeal of crash games extends beyond the potential for financial gain; they tap into fundamental psychological principles. The near-miss effect, where a player narrowly avoids a crash, can be particularly addictive, creating a sense of anticipation and encouraging further play. The escalating multiplier triggers dopamine release in the brain, reinforcing the behavior and creating a rewarding sensation. Understanding these psychological factors is essential for maintaining control and avoiding compulsive gambling. Recognizing when you’re becoming overly invested or chasing losses is a crucial step in responsible gameplay.

Bankroll Management: A Cornerstone of Success

Effective bankroll management is arguably the most important aspect of playing crash games. It involves setting a specific amount of money dedicated to gambling and never exceeding that limit. A common rule of thumb is to only wager 1-5% of your bankroll on any single bet. This helps to minimize the impact of losing streaks and protect your capital. It’s also wise to set stop-loss and take-profit limits, automatically ending your session when you reach a predetermined loss threshold or profit target. Careful consideration of bet size and risk tolerance are vital for sustained success.

  1. Define your bankroll.
  2. Set a daily/session loss limit.
  3. Determine your bet size (1-5% of bankroll).
  4. Establish a take-profit target.
  5. Review your results regularly and adjust your strategy as needed.

Treat crash games as a form of entertainment, not a source of income. The inherent randomness of the game means that losses are inevitable. A disciplined approach to bankroll management is the best way to mitigate these losses and enjoy the thrill of the game responsibly.
